How do customer reviews directly improve SEO rankings?

Customer reviews improve SEO rankings by generating a constant stream of fresh, unique content that contains natural language and long-tail keywords real people use when searching. Search engines like Google interpret this steady content update as a sign of a relevant, active website, which is a positive ranking factor. Furthermore, reviews answer specific user questions directly on the page, increasing dwell time and reducing bounce rates, which are indirect but powerful SEO signals. What is the impact of review rich snippets on click-through rates?

Review rich snippets, which display star ratings directly in search results, have a dramatic impact on click-through rates. They make your listing more visually appealing and trustworthy compared to plain text results, often increasing CTR by 10-30%. This visual endorsement signals quality to searchers before they even click, giving your site a significant competitive advantage in the SERPs. Implementing a review system that generates the proper schema markup is essential for triggering these rich results.

Can product reviews help with ranking for long-tail keywords?

Absolutely. Product reviews are a goldmine for long-tail keyword targeting. Customers naturally describe product features, use cases, and specific problems in their own words, which perfectly matches how people phrase long-tail search queries. This user-generated content provides a breadth of semantic relevance that is nearly impossible to replicate with standard product descriptions alone, making your pages rank for more specific, often less competitive, and highly conversion-focused search terms.

How does review content combat duplicate content issues?

Review content is inherently unique to your website. Even if you sell the same product as hundreds of other retailers, the customer reviews on your page will be completely different. This massive injection of original text effectively dilutes any duplicate content from manufacturer descriptions and makes your product page a unique resource in the eyes of search engines. It’s one of the most effective ways to ensure your product pages are seen as the definitive source of information.

What role do reviews play in building topical authority?

Reviews build topical authority by comprehensively covering a product or service from every conceivable angle. Customers mention specific features, compare items, discuss durability, and detail real-world usage scenarios. This collective input signals to search engines that your page is a deep, authoritative resource on the topic, not just a superficial sales page. This depth of coverage is a core factor in E-E-A-T (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ness), which is crucial for ranking competitive terms.

How do local businesses benefit from review SEO?

For local businesses, reviews are a primary ranking factor for local SEO. Positive reviews, especially those mentioning your city or location, strongly correlate with higher rankings in Google’s Local Pack and Maps. Google My Business reviews directly influence local search visibility. The content of these reviews also provides context about your services, atmosphere, and customer experience, helping you rank for hyper-local searches like “best coffee shop in [Neighborhood]” that drive foot traffic.

Does the volume of reviews matter for SEO, or just the quality?

Both volume and quality matter, but they serve different purposes. A high volume of reviews signals popularity and sustained customer engagement to search engines, which is a positive trust signal. However, the quality and detail within those reviews are what provide the semantic content and keyword richness that directly improves rankings for specific queries. A steady stream of detailed, authentic reviews is the ideal combination for maximum SEO impact.

What is the SEO value of having a dedicated reviews page?

A dedicated reviews page acts as a central hub that can rank for brand-related searches like “[Your Business Name] reviews.” This page captures valuable search traffic from users in the final stage of the buying cycle, directly researching your reputation. It also organizes all testimonial content in one place, making it easy for search engines to crawl and understand your site’s credibility. This page often becomes a high-authority asset within your site that supports the entire domain.

How can responding to reviews boost SEO performance?

Responding to reviews generates additional unique content and demonstrates active engagement, which search engines favor. Each response adds fresh text to the page, often containing keywords related to customer service, problem resolution, and product specifics. This practice also improves user engagement metrics like time on site, as visitors read the dialogue, and builds the trust signals that are increasingly important for ranking, especially in competitive markets.

Are there SEO risks associated with fake or incentivized reviews?

Yes, significant risks exist. Search engines, particularly Google, are increasingly sophisticated at detecting patterns of fake or incentivized reviews. Penalties can range from the removal of review rich snippets to manual actions that severely demote your entire website’s rankings. How do reviews influence Google’s E-E-A-T guidelines?

Reviews are direct, crowd-sourced evidence of your business’s Experience and Trustworthiness, two core components of E-E-A-T. They provide real-world proof that you deliver on your promises, serving as a form of social validation. For YMYL (Your Money Your Life) sites, this is especially critical. Detailed reviews that discuss outcomes and experiences act as powerful trust signals that align perfectly with what Google’s algorithms are designed to reward.

What is the connection between reviews and lower bounce rates?

Reviews significantly lower bounce rates by providing the social proof and detailed information that potential customers are seeking. When users land on a page and see extensive reviews, they are more likely to stay and read them, reducing the likelihood of an immediate back-click to the search results. This increased dwell time is a strong positive ranking signal, as it indicates your page is successfully satisfying the user’s search intent.

Can negative reviews have any positive SEO effects?

Surprisingly, yes. A mix of reviews, including some critical ones, appears more authentic and trustworthy to both users and algorithms. A perfect 5.0-star rating can seem suspicious. Negative reviews that you respond to professionally demonstrate excellent customer service and transparency. Furthermore, these responses add more unique, keyword-rich content to the page. The authenticity of an imperfect score can actually improve conversion rates from organic traffic by building credibility.

How do reviews create internal linking opportunities?

Review systems often allow you to tag or link reviews to specific product categories or service pages. This creates a natural, contextually relevant internal linking structure. These user-generated links pass equity through your site and help search engines discover and understand the relationship between different pages, strengthening your overall site architecture and distributing page authority more effectively from high-traffic review pages to other sections.

What is the impact of review velocity on search rankings?

Review velocity—the rate at which you acquire new reviews—is a strong freshness signal. A business that consistently earns new reviews is seen as active and relevant. A sudden spike in review activity can also trigger increased crawl rates from search engines, leading to faster indexing of new content on your site. A steady, organic flow of reviews is ideal, as it demonstrates sustained customer engagement over time.

How do reviews help with image SEO and ranking in image search?

When customers upload photos with their reviews, this user-generated visual content is highly unique and often tagged with descriptive file names and alt-text. These images can rank in Google Image Search for product-related queries, driving additional qualified traffic to your site. This visual proof also increases engagement on the page itself, reducing bounce rates and providing more context for search engines to understand your content.

Can a reviews system help with international SEO strategies?

Definitely. For businesses targeting multiple countries, reviews in different languages provide crucial localized content. What is the SEO benefit of having reviews marked up with schema.org?

Implementing Review, AggregateRating, and FAQPage schema markup makes your review data machine-readable for search engines. This directly enables rich snippets like star ratings in SERPs, which boost CTR. It also helps search engines better understand the content and quality signals on your page, potentially leading to better rankings. Properly marked-up reviews are a direct line of communication with Google’s algorithm.

How do reviews contribute to a site’s overall crawl budget?

The constant addition of new review content gives search engines a reason to crawl your pages more frequently. Fresh, updated pages are prioritized in crawl queues. This increased crawl activity means that other updates you make to your site—new products, blog posts, or price changes—are discovered and indexed much faster, improving the overall SEO health and agility of your entire website.

Do reviews on third-party platforms impact my website’s SEO?

While reviews on platforms like Google My Business, Trustpilot, or industry-specific sites don’t directly pass “link juice” to your website, they profoundly impact your local SEO and brand visibility. Positive reviews on these authoritative platforms improve your business’s overall online reputation, which can lead to more brand searches, mentions, and natural citations. This indirect effect strengthens your brand’s authority, which is a known ranking factor.

How can I use reviews to improve my content marketing for SEO?

Reviews are an invaluable resource for content ideation. Common questions, praises, or complaints found in reviews can inspire blog posts, FAQ pages, and buying guides that directly address customer needs. This creates a powerful SEO content loop: you get topic ideas from reviews, create targeted content that ranks, and then new customers find you and leave more reviews, continuing the cycle. It’s a sustainable strategy for relevance.

What is the effect of reviews on mobile SEO performance?

Reviews are exceptionally effective for mobile SEO. Mobile users are often in a research and comparison mode, and they heavily rely on reviews to make quick purchase decisions. Pages with easily scannable reviews and rich snippets see higher engagement on mobile, which is a critical ranking factor since Google’s index is mobile-first. A positive mobile experience fueled by social proof directly translates to better mobile search rankings.

Can displaying reviews help recover from a Google algorithm penalty?

While not a direct fix for technical penalties, a strong, authentic review profile can be a powerful component of a broader recovery strategy. It demonstrates E-E-A-T, which is crucial after a core update. Rebuilding trust with both users and algorithms is key, and a transparent history of customer feedback is compelling evidence of your site’s quality and legitimacy, supporting other technical and content improvements you make.

How do reviews impact SEO for e-commerce product category pages?

For category pages, displaying aggregate review scores or featured reviews provides unique content beyond just product listings. This text helps the page rank for broader informational queries and keeps users engaged longer, reducing pogo-sticking back to the search results. It also signals the overall quality and popularity of the brands you carry, making the category page a more authoritative destination in its niche.

What is the relationship between reviews and voice search optimization?

Voice search queries are often phrased as questions, and reviews naturally answer these questions in a conversational tone. Phrases like “Is [product] good for [use case]?” or “Does [service] have good customer support?” are directly answered by review content. This semantic alignment makes review-rich pages more likely to be featured as answers in voice search results, which are becoming increasingly important for local businesses.

How can I leverage reviews to improve my site’s dwell time?

Structure your review display to encourage exploration. Use filters for star ratings, “most helpful” sorting, and search functionality within reviews. When users spend time reading and interacting with this content, your dwell time metric improves. This is a strong signal to search engines that your site is providing value, indicating that the page is a good match for the search query and deserves a ranking boost.

Do the length and detail of reviews affect their SEO value?

Yes, detailed, lengthy reviews provide substantially more SEO value than short ones. A review that describes a customer’s experience, the product’s performance over time, and specific use cases contains a wealth of semantic keywords and context. This depth of content is far more useful for search engines to understand the page’s topic and relevance than a simple “Great product!” comment. Encouraging detailed feedback pays SEO dividends.

How does a verified review system impact SEO credibility?

A verified review system, which confirms that the reviewer is an actual customer, carries significantly more weight with both users and search engines. Can integrating reviews into my FAQ section boost SEO?

Integrating reviews into your FAQ section is a powerful tactic. Pulling direct quotes from reviews that answer common questions adds authentic, user-generated proof to your answers. This not only makes the FAQ more convincing but also packs it with natural language that matches real-world search queries. It’s a perfect blend of structured data and organic testimony that search engines highly value for featured snippets and voice search.

What is the long-term SEO value of a consistent review strategy?

The long-term value is immense. A consistent stream of reviews builds a vast repository of unique content that accumulates over time, steadily increasing your site’s authority and semantic relevance. This creates a durable competitive moat that is very difficult for new competitors to replicate quickly. It’s a compounding asset; the more quality reviews you have, the easier it is to rank, which brings in more customers who leave more reviews.
